> Why do you say this. We discussed long that this solution is virtually > eternal... > It is the CuCl2 (Cupric Acid) solution that is "eternal" not the H2O2+Hcl one. The CuCl2 bath must be prepared beforehand and looked after periodically, you can diy as follows : 770 ml ordinary warm tap water (40°C) (or 500ml if 3% H2O2) 200 ml Hcl (33%) 30 ml H2O2 (35%) (or 300 ml if 3% H2O2) 40 g pure metal copper (chips or electrical grade wire) Up to complete dissolution, this can take several hours or days .... I am not a chemist and have never done it myself, but I understand that if you have to use a several liters etching tank, this is probably the best economical and "green" solution.
